The National Monuments Service's description
In an area of improved pastureland and outcropping limestone. A small subcircular enclosure (8.3m E-W; 7.5m N-S) is defined by bank (Wth 1.5m; H 0.3m). A gap at NW may mark the original entrance. This may be a house site associated with the ecclesiastical enclosure (GA104-015004-) c. 12m to its W (pers. comm. Prof. E. Rynne December 1983). The area is densely overgrown with thorn bushes.
